Lessons in Resilience: Basketball is not just a sport; it is a profound teacher that instills critical life skills in players. One of the most significant lessons learned on the court is resilience. The fast-paced environment of a basketball game is rife with challenges, from missed shots to unexpected turnovers. Each setback serves as an opportunity to grow, pushing players to adapt, learn, and overcome. This relentless demand for improvement cultivates a strong mindset, as athletes understand that failure is merely a stepping stone to success.
How Basketball Shapes Our Character: Engaging in basketball fosters teamwork and camaraderie, vital elements in building character. Through practice and games, players learn to communicate, trust, and collaborate with one another. This collaborative spirit not only enhances their performance on the court but also prepares them for real-life situations where teamwork is essential. As players celebrate victories together and navigate losses, they develop empathy and a deeper understanding of collective effort, which undoubtedly shapes their character for the better.
Teamwork is an essential element in basketball, but its principles extend far beyond the court. Just as teammates must communicate effectively to execute plays, the same can be said for relationships in the workplace and daily interactions. Listening to one another fosters an environment of collaboration and creativity, ensuring that all voices are heard and valued. Incorporating strategies like regular team meetings or brainstorming sessions can enhance productivity and lead to better outcomes, mirroring how a basketball team huddles to strategize before crucial moments in a game.
Moreover, trust plays a pivotal role both in basketball and everyday situations. Players rely on each other to fulfill their roles, and this reliance builds a strong foundation of support. Establishing trust among team members can be achieved through accountability, shared goals, and mutual respect. When individuals feel trusted and appreciated, they are more likely to contribute positively to the group's success. As in basketball, where every player’s contribution matters, each person's unique strengths can propel a team forward in any endeavor.
The mindset of a champion in basketball extends far beyond mere physical skills; it encompasses a unique set of attitudes and beliefs that help athletes overcome challenges. One of the key lessons we can learn from basketball is the importance of resilience. Whether it's missing key shots or facing tough opponents, successful players adopt a growth mindset, viewing each setback as an opportunity for improvement. This perspective not only fosters a relentless pursuit of excellence but also encourages teamwork and collaboration, reminding us that challenges can often lead to personal and collective growth.
Another vital principle linked to the mindset of a champion is the significance of focus and determination. During high-stakes games, players must maintain their composure and concentrate on their goals, despite external pressures or distractions. This kind of mental toughness serves as a powerful reminder for anyone facing challenges in life. By prioritizing mental discipline and setting clear objectives, we can build a resilient mindset that enables us to tackle obstacles head-on and emerge victorious.
